The Office of the President has named Negros Occidental Governor Eugenio Jose Lacson as the chairperson of the Regional Peace and Order Council (RPOC) of the newly-formed Negros Island Region (NIR).

Lacson received his appointment papers from the Department of the Interior and Local Government (DILG)-NIR OIC-Regional Director Lailyn Ortiz and OIC-Assistant Regional Director Teodora Sumagaysay at the Provincial Capitol building here on Thursday.

In a letter addressed to Lacson, Ortiz congratulated the governor, saying his designation is “a testament to your steadfast leadership, unwavering dedication to public service, and exemplary commitment to peace and order.”

“Your appointment, signed and approved by the President (Ferdinand R. Marcos Jr.), affirms the national government’s trust in your capability to lead the RPOC-NIR with excellence and integrity,” she added.

Before the NIR was established, Lacson chaired the RPOC-Western Visayas, and was conferred the Gawad Parangal by the National Task Force to End Local Communist Armed Conflict in 2023 for working in the convergence efforts to attain the goals in ending the local armed conflict.

The appointment letter from Malacañang was transmitted by Executive Secretary Lucas Bersamin to DILG Secretary Juanito Victor Remulla on March 26, with the instruction to notify the appointee within seven days.

Republic 12000 or the NIR Act, signed by Marcos in June last year, creates the administrative region comprising Negros Occidental, including the highly-urbanized Bacolod City, Negros Oriental, and Siquijor. (PNA)
